Clunderwen Station provides basic facilities focused on accessibility and ease of travel, even though it lacks certain amenities like a ticket office or machine. You can purchase tickets online before you travel as there are no means to buy or collect tickets at the station. Fortunately, there is an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, ensuring that essential travel information is accessible. The station also offers partial step-free access, which means that Platform 1, going to Carmarthen, can be accessed via the station car park, while Platform 2, heading towards Milford Haven, is accessible via a separate entrance.
The station does not offer wa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, or an ATM, reflecting its small, rural nature. However, for those traveling by bike, Clunderwen features bicycle stands that accommodate up to four bikes, although these aren’t sheltered or monitored by CCTV. If you require assistance during your travel, the Passenger Assist service can be pre-booked to ensure a smooth journey.
Even though Clunderwen Station lacks direct transport services onsite, it remains well-integrated with other modes of transport. Rail replacement services, when needed, stop at the main road (A478) just outside the station, making onward travel toward Clarbeston Road or Whitland straightforward.

Newhaven Town station offers a range of facilities designed to meet the needs of all passengers. For those looking to purchase or collect tickets, there is a ticket office open Monday to Saturday from 06:15 to 12:50, and ticket machines are available for your convenience. If you have purchased tickets online, you can easily collect them from the ticket machines. The station also supports smartcards with validators for quick and efficient travel.
In terms of accessibility, the station offers step-free access to platforms via separate entrances and a staff-operated ramp for train boarding when needed. There's ample support in place with customer help points located on platforms, staffed during the same hours as the ticket office. While there are no accessible toilets or baby changing facilities, a heated waiting room in the ticket office and sheltered outdoor seating provide comfort while you wait for your train.
Getting to and from Newhaven Town station is a breeze with several transport links available. Although there are no rail replacement services active at the moment, Newhaven is well-serviced by local buses. For those planning further travel, useful information can be found in the Onward Travel Information Map available near the station. While the station does not offer accessible taxis, there are pickup points available for ease of mobility-impaired passengers.
